                Originally posted by boxing boy
                Dundee did not make the ropes loose.The ropes were for a 20 foot ring,and it was only a 16 foot ring.Please quit making up things.

                Normally the ring is 20-24 feet for Championship fights.So there are no ropes for a 16 foot ring.Foreman wanted a small ring so Muhammad Ali would have trouble dancing,and it would make it easy for him to cut off the ring.

                Dundee did not make the ropes loose,period.Please stop making "excuses" for poor old George who got a 16 foot ring,and a softly padded canvas so Ali could not dance.

                  Fraziers problems in fight two concerned the following:

                  1) He was never quite as good following the first Ali fight or the Foreman fight.

                  2) Ali was allowed to get away with the clinching behind the head.

                  3) If all three Frazier fights were 12 rounds, Ali would have likely taken all three.


                  Also, I dont think Ali really needed that clinching to win the second Frazier fight. In fight three, the ref Carlos Padilla stamped it out early.......and Ali clearly won that fight, so I dont think it is that conclusive.

                  Ali was in very good shape and his movement and combinations were excellent in fight 2, he certainly deserved the victory.
